UGC asks higher education institutions to promote participation in Kalantar Art 2026 festival

New Delhi, June 26 (INB) The University Grants Commission has urged higher education institutions across the country to disseminate information about Kalantar Art 2026, an annual national-level art festival being organised by the Kalantar Art Foundation, and encourage students to participate in its various competitions.
According to a communication shared with institutions, the festival aims to promote creativity, artistic expression, skill development and holistic learning among students through a range of artistic and cultural activities.
The event will feature national-level competitions in disciplines including painting, sculpture making (clay modelling), creative writing, singing, dance and acting.
Participants from different age groups will be able to compete in categories tailored to their respective age brackets.
Online submission of entries for the first round of the competition will open on July 1, 2026, and continue until August 15, 2026 through the Kalantar Art Foundation’s website.
The painting competition will include themes such as Trip to Jungle, My Family, I Care, Values Given by My Parents and Earth Without Water for different age groups, while sculpture-making participants will create works based on themes including From Ancient India and Love That Cares. Creative writing entries in Hindi and English, along with singing, dance and acting performances, will also be judged under designated categories.
In a message to participants, Kalantar Art Foundation Chairman Vishal Srivastava described art as a powerful medium for social transformation and personal development. He encouraged students to use original ideas and creative expression while preparing their entries.
The UGC has requested universities and colleges to widely circulate the festival details among students and motivate them to take part in the nationwide event.
